Clark Wilson acted for renowned Canadian geologist Charles Fipke and C. Fipke Holdings Ltd. in connection with the sale of Fipke’s 10% stake in the Ekati diamond mine. Fipke’s interest was sold to existing joint venture partners Dominion Diamond Corporation and Dr. Stewart Blusson. Adam Dlin led Clark Wilson’s legal team comprised of Virgil Hlus, Aaron Singer and Areet Kaila.
